Eritrea Highest Trade Openness
116.62%
The highest trade openness in Eritrea was 116.62% in 1996. The top 5 years were: 1996 (116.62%), 1997 (115.41%), 1994 (110.88%), 1995 (105.32%), 1993 (102.06%).
